Sports in brief: Southeastern opens tourney with win
BECKLEY -- Huntington Southeastern opened with a win in the Babe Ruth Baseball 14-year-old state tournament at Harry Lewin Field.
Southeastern squeaked past the Harrison County Nationals, 12-10.
Lucas Doss smacked two home runs out of the park and had three RBIs. Steven Mason was the winning pitcher.
Southeastern will face Elkins at 1 p.m. today.
Southeastern 12, Harrison County Nationals 10
WP-Steven Mason. HR-(S) Lucas Doss (2); (H) Ash, Mann.
Rotary fundraiser set for July 26 at Esquire
BARBOURSVILLE -- The Barboursville Rotary Club's major annual fundraiser, the Barboursville Rotary Charity Golf Tournament, is July 26 at Esquire G.C.
The format is a two-player scramble.
Breakfast at 7 a.m. and a shotgun start at 8 a.m.

Bun Run 5K distance run set for July 26
HUNTINGTON -- The Bun Run 5K is July 26 as part of the West Virginia Hot Dog Festival.
Stewarts Original Hot Dogs is sponsoring the 5K distance run. The event also includes the Sitel Walk Your Buns Off charity walk.
Runners can register at www.wvhotdogfestival.com or by calling 696-2943 or 696-4625. Early registration is $15 through Friday. Race-day entry is $20.
Early race packet pick-up is Friday from noon to 6 p.m. at Pullman Square. Packet pick-up on July 26 is from 7 to 7:45 a.m. at Third Avenue and Eighth Street.
Proceeds benefit the Joan C. Edwards Children's Cancer Clinic at Cabell Huntington Hospital.
The race begins at 8 a.m. on a 5K (3.1-mile) course starting and finishing at Big Sandy Superstore Arena.
Awards for the overall top male and female finishers, the top three age-group finishers, wheelchair division and stroller division.
